In fact it uses the same > log editor whether you're at the on-air location or somewhere else. You > just scroll down in the log, highlite / click > on the voicetrack entry you want to record, and hit the Record button. > It'll let you do your voicetrack. Since > voicetracking is a part of the log editor, and the same log editor is used > for both the on-air system and elsewhere, it > makes it very easy for someone to do both a live and a voicetracked shift > at the same time. I've seen jocks do a live > break, then while music plays scroll down in the log and record 2 - 3 > voicetracks which are scheduled for later in the > day, then come back and do another live break without any need to > switchfrom one application to another - all within the > same log editor. > > With Rivendell the closest you currently can get is to open up the log > editor alongside RDAirplay. This isn't > impossible, but does create an extra step and has the potential to cause > confusion. > > I'm not sure what would be involved, but perhaps an idea to look at would > be adding a "Voicetrack" button into > RDAirplay's log editor which could call up the VT module.
